Whether you wanted the divorce or not, one truth remains: your financial world has shifted. Suddenly, the money decisions you once made together now rest squarely on your shoulders. It’s overwhelming, emotional, and—let’s be honest—sometimes terrifying.
The Divorce Money Map is your steady guide through the fog. With clear, compassionate, step-by-step exercises, this practical workbook helps you:
- Understand your current financial picture—and where you want to go next.
- Create a plan that supports your redefined family and future dreams.
- Move from confusion to confidence with actionable tools and checklists.
It’s time to chart your new course. It’s time to dream again.
